Anderson, Judith Ann

  • Sunday, December 21, 2014

Judith Ann Anderson, 66 of Rossville died on Friday, Dec. 19, 2014.

Her passion in life was taking care of and spending time with children. She was of the Church of God faith.

Judy was preceded in death by her father, Earl Dunn, Sr.

Survivors include her mother, Thelma "Granny" Dunn of Rossville, children, Pati (Darrell) McGraw of Knoxville, Tim (Cindy) Anderson of Jasper, Chuck Anderson of Rossville, Ricky (Christy) Anderson of Rossville, brothers, Earl (Sue) Dunn, Jr. of Rossville, Ronnie (Linda) Dunn of Rock Springs, sister, Martha Mae (Junior) Mabe of Chattanooga, 10 grandchildren, nine great-grandchildren, several nieces and nephews, and close friend, Kym Hampstead.

Funeral services will be held at 2 p.m. on Monday, Dec. 22, in the chapel with Reverend Steve Swaggerty officiating. Interment will follow in Tennessee-Georgia Memorial Park.

Family will receive friends from 3-9 p.m. on Sunday, and from 12 p.m. until service time Monday at the funeral home.

In lieu of flowers, donations may be made to Wilson Funeral Home in care of Judith Anderson funeral services.

Arrangements are by W.L. Wilson & Sons Funeral Home-Fort Oglethorpe.
